What is "Reset"
neil154
In the register, I would like to know what "reset" does.

- The Reset button clears all filters from your register (Seach, Date, Type, or Transaction Type). When you do a search without any of the other filters, you would need to clear the filter by clearing the search box.

BTW, as of a recent Quicken Update (R 41.9), the Reset button is no longer showing when no filters are set.
